在互联网技术迅速发展的今天,代码托管平台已成为开发者工作的重要组成部分。GitHub 无疑是全球最大的开源代码管理平台,但在国内,也涌现出了一些功能类似的平台。本文将探讨这些国内平台,帮助开发者找到适合他们的工具。
1. 国内类似于GitHub的平台概述
1.1 开源文化的发展
开源文化在中国逐渐兴起,越来越多的开发者开始参与开源项目,这使得国内需要更好的代码托管平台来满足这种需求。
1.2 GitHub的影响力
作为全球最受欢迎的代码托管平台,GitHub 不仅提供了丰富的功能,还有庞大的用户基础。许多国内开发者由于各种原因希望寻找替代方案。
2. 国内知名的代码托管平台
2.1 Gitee(码云)
- 简介: Gitee 是国内领先的代码托管平台之一,深受开发者欢迎。
- 特点:
- 支持 Git 和 SVN
- 提供多种项目管理工具
- 强大的社区功能
2.2 Coding
- 简介: Coding 是一个集代码托管、项目管理和团队协作于一体的平台。
- 特点:
- 提供免费的私有仓库
- 具备在线编辑功能
- 整合 CI/CD 流程
2.3 GitLab(国内镜像)
- 简介: 虽然 GitLab 是国外的产品,但在国内也有多个镜像站点,可以顺利使用。
- 特点:
- 完整的 DevOps 工具链
- 提供丰富的API
- 可以自建服务器使用
2.4 Bitbucket(国内镜像)
- 简介: Bitbucket 主要用于管理和托管 Git 代码,虽然使用人群较少,但功能强大。
- 特点:
- 支持多种版本控制系统
- 集成了 Jira 和 Trello
- 提供免费的私有仓库
3. 如何选择合适的国内代码托管平台
3.1 功能需求
根据项目需求选择合适的平台,以下是一些常见的功能需求:
- 代码托管
- 团队协作
- CI/CD 流程
- 项目管理工具
3.2 社区和支持
良好的社区支持能为开发者提供帮助和建议。在选择时,可以查看平台的社区活跃度和技术支持。
3.3 安全性
在数据安全日益受到关注的今天,选择一个提供数据备份和安全保障的平台至关重要。
4. 常见问题解答(FAQ)
4.1 国内有哪些开源代码托管平台?
- 常见的有 Gitee、Coding、GitLab(镜像)和 Bitbucket(镜像)。这些平台各有特色,可以根据具体需求选择。
4.2 如何在国内平台上进行代码托管?
- 首先需要注册账号,然后创建仓库,接着通过 Git 命令行工具进行代码推送。大部分平台都有详细的使用文档,方便开发者学习。
4.3 国内平台的开源项目质量如何?
- 随着开源文化的兴起,国内的开源项目质量逐渐提高,许多项目在 GitHub 上也取得了良好的反馈。
4.4 使用国内平台的优势是什么?
- 使用国内平台的优势主要体现在访问速度、社区支持和数据安全等方面。
4.5 如何与团队进行协作?
- 国内平台大多数提供了项目管理工具和协作功能,可以通过创建团队、分配任务和讨论来实现高效协作。
5. 结语
国内的代码托管平台如 Gitee、Coding 等逐渐崛起,提供了良好的替代方案,让开发者在本土环境中也能享受到便捷的开发体验。希望本文能帮助你找到适合的代码托管平台,助力你的开发工作。
正文完